iOS Training by Experts

;

Our Training Process

iOS - Syllabus, Fees & Duration

  • iOS Development Environment

    • Introduction to iOS SDK
    • What’s new in iOS9
    • SDK Tools
      • What’s new in Xcode7
      • Using XCode
      • Using Interface Builder
      • Using iPhone Simulator
  • Swift Language Basics

    • Core Data Types
    • String Type
    • Tuples & Optional
    • Constants & Variables
    • Statements & Operators
    • Control Flow & Decisions
    • Functions
  • Basic Object Oriented Programming using Swift

    • Structs
    • Types versus instances
    • Member and static methods
    • Custom initialization & De-initialization
    • Classes
    • Initialization
    • Methods
    • Properties
  • Advanced Object Oriented Programming using Swift

    • Optional
      • Introducing optional
      • Unwrapping an optional
      • Optional binding
    • Nested Types
    • Generic Types
    • Protocol
  • Memory Management

    • Reference Counting Basics
    • Automatic Reference Count
    • Retain Cycles
  • iPhone Application Basics

    • Anatomy of an iPhone application
    • Application Lifecycle and States
  • User Interface Programming– Basics

    • UI Kit Framework
    • XIB and Interface Builder
    • Window & View
    • Basic User Controls
      • Labels, Text Fields, Buttons, Sliders, Picker etc.
      • Building application screens
      • Alerts and Action Sheets
  • Auto-layout and Constraints

  • View Controllers

    • Basics
    • Creating View Controllers
    • Content vs Container View Controllers
    • Orientation Management
  • User Interface– Special Views

    • Image View
    • Scroll View
    • Table Views
      • Populating and configuring Table View
      • Data Source and Delegate
      • Table View Cells
      • Custom Cells
      • Editing Table View
    • Collection View
  • Multiple View Controllers

    • Applications with Multiple Views
    • Presenting View Controllers
    • Animating View Switching
  • Storyboards

    • Storyboard File
    • View Controller and Scene
    • Segue
    • Invoking a Segue
    • XIB and Storyboards
    • Table View Cell Prototype
  • Multi Touch and Gestures API

  • Data Persistence - 1

    • File System
    • SQLite
  • Data Persistence - 2

    • Core Data
    • NS User Defaults
  • Concurrency and Background Execution

    • GCD and Closures
    • NS Operation and NS Operation Queue
    • Background execution
  • Networking, Connectivity

  • Multimedia

Download Syllabus - iOS
This syllabus is not final and can be customized as per needs/updates
 
10000+
20+
50+
25+

iOS Jobs in Mesaieed

Enjoy the demand

Find jobs related to iOS in search engines (Google, Bing, Yahoo) and recruitment websites (monsterindia, placementindia, naukri, jobsNEAR.in, indeed.co.in, shine.com etc.) based in Mesaieed, chennai and europe countries. You can find many jobs for freshers related to the job positions in Mesaieed.

  • iOS Developer
  • Mobile iOS Developer
  • IOS App Developer
  • iOS Developer Flutter
  • Mobile Security Engineer
  • iOS Engineer
  • Native iOS Developer
  • Sr. Mobile iOS Developer
  • Software Engineer (iOS)
  • Lead Developer iOS

iOS Internship/Course Details

iOS internship jobs in Mesaieed
iOS It's also a reality that consumers who use an Apple iPhone have a higher paying capability than those who use an Android device. It offers a variety of career possibilities, including iOS Developer, iOS Developer Flutter, Mobile Security Engineer, and others. The ultimate effect is that practically every piece of software on the Apple store performs flawlessly. Because of the unique features and support it provides to its clients, Apple iOS has maintained its dominance in the smartphone sector. Every iOS app runs well on an iPhone, giving a great user experience that is typically required for a business. Before you, iOS coaching always offers a whole new door to a profession. Most developers these days don't have much expertise with iOS development, thus you'll be able to find work at reputable companies. Nestsoft offers the best iOS App Development training on-site with the most knowledgeable instructors. Start-ups and small enterprises looking for a quick return on their investment can explore iOS Application Development. The goal is to protect them from external security threats like malware, viruses, hacking, and other threats.

Meet a Few of our Industry Experts 🚀 Your Pathway to IT Career

vivekanandan

Mobile: +91 91884 77559
Location: dharmapuri, Online (Mesaieed)
Qualification: B E (CSE)

Experience: Graphic design web design UI & UX Corporate Trainer  more..

Ishwarya

Mobile: +91 9446600368
Location: Chennai, Online (Mesaieed)
Qualification: B.E

Experience: Strong Experience in Automating web applications using Selenium Web driver with Java Experience of Software Development Life Cycle (SDLC) as  more..

Manikandan.s

Mobile: +91 91884 77559
Location: Tamil Nadu, Online (Mesaieed)
Qualification: Bsc

Experience: System admin and computer networking  more..

Pooja

Mobile: +91 8301010866
Location: Pune, Online (Mesaieed)
Qualification: MCA

Experience: 4 year experience CSS html5 CSS3 javascript bootstrap jQuery react redux  more..

Dulipalli

Mobile: +91 98474 90866
Location: Andhra Pradesh, Online (Mesaieed)
Qualification: Btech

Experience: Manual testing Java Web technologies Automation testing I have worked in Acuvate software company as a software Engineer for the  more..

MANIKANDAN

Mobile: +91 89210 61945
Location: Tamil Nadu, Online (Mesaieed)
Qualification: BE

Experience: I have completed my cloud computing intern in C-DAC chennai I have skills like linux Aws git git-hub jenkins ansible  more..

sarang

Mobile: +91 91884 77559
Location: Kochi, Online (Mesaieed)
Qualification: Btech

Experience: Dear sir I am Sarang R lm completed Btech in CUSAT University I have 6 months trainee experience as an  more..

Prince

Mobile: +91 9895490866
Location: Delhi, Online (Mesaieed)
Qualification: Higher Secondary (12th pass)

Experience: I am a full stack developer currently pursuing in 3rd year BTech CSE I have good knowledge of HTML CSS  more..

Saroja

Mobile: +91 8301010866
Location: Telangana, Online (Mesaieed)
Qualification: Masters in computers

Experience: Manual testing API testing SQL testing selenium java backend testing  more..

SAKTHIVEL

Mobile: +91 89210 61945
Location: Tamil Nadu, Online (Mesaieed)
Qualification: Diploma in civil engineering

Experience: Skilled AutoCAD drafter with more than five years of experience in the field of Plumbing & electrical drawings Also One  more..

Yogita

Mobile: +91 9895490866
Location: Haryana, Online (Mesaieed)
Qualification: BTech

Experience: I have a diverse skill set in both development and data analytics My experience includes conducting customer segmentation analysis using  more..

Gottam

Mobile: +91 8301010866
Location: Telangana, Online (Mesaieed)
Qualification: BTech

Experience: This is a wonderful opportunity for me to get interviewed at such a renowned company Your organization will surely prove  more..

Vikash

Mobile: +91 9446600368
Location: Bihar, Online (Mesaieed)
Qualification: B.tech

Experience: I am an experienced wordpress developer seeking for new opportunity   more..

Jeena

Mobile: +91 89210 61945
Location: Kerala, Online (Mesaieed)
Qualification: MCA

Experience: Python Django with sql queries expertise And i have working knowledge in python Django Android app development Proficient in html  more..

Shobhita

Mobile: +91 8301010866
Location: Uttar Pradesh, Online (Mesaieed)
Qualification: MCA Graduate

Experience: I have 5 yr of python academic experience Using python i build projects too Major Project where i used my  more..

Akansha

Mobile: +91 9895490866
Location: Rajasthan, Online (Mesaieed)
Qualification: BCA

Experience: Programming Languages: Proficient in Java C++ Python and JavaScript Web Development: Hands-on experience with HTML CSS PHP and MySQL for  more..

Mohd

Mobile: +91 91884 77559
Location: Jammu and Kashmir, Online (Mesaieed)
Qualification: MA Psychology

Experience: More than 04 years of experience as psychology teacher with following skills: Communication Skills Patience Adaptability Organization and time management  more..

Mohd

Mobile: +91 91884 77559
Location: Bidar, Online (Mesaieed)
Qualification: Architecture

Experience: An Architect having 2 years freelancer of experience in architectural & interior design planning detailing and construction drawings I am  more..

Anandha

Mobile: +91 91884 77559
Location: Alappuzha, Online (Mesaieed)
Qualification: Msc computer scince

Experience: Basic knowledge of python Application for Python Django  more..

Ponkiya

Mobile: +91 8301010866
Location: Gujarat, Online (Mesaieed)
Qualification: MCA

Experience: I’m a net developer at RKIT Software located in rajkot Gujarat I have a 1 5 years of experience in  more..

Karan

Mobile: +91 89210 61945
Location: Pune, Online (Mesaieed)
Qualification: MCA

Experience: I would like to express my extensive experience in software development acquired over the course of one year Initially I  more..

Ganesh

Mobile: +91 8301010866
Location: Maharashtra, Online (Mesaieed)
Qualification: Diploma in computer engineering

Experience: I have an experience of 1 year in Software tester at third eye incorporation I was done GUI Testing Regression  more..

Merin

Mobile: +91 91884 77559
Location: Kerala, Online (Mesaieed)
Qualification: Dual Degree Mca

Experience: Fresher Manual Testing Automation Testing Sdlc stlc Sleenium Jmeter Levels of testing Types of testing Test case preparation Bug reporting  more..

Aleesha

Mobile: +91 91884 77559
Location: Kerala, Online (Mesaieed)
Qualification: Mtech

Experience: 2 year experience in software testing training(manual and automation) |   more..

kuldeep

Mobile: +91 89210 61945
Location: Madhya Pradesh, Online (Mesaieed)
Qualification: MCA

Experience: Hello sir madam First of all thank you for giving me this opportunity I am Kuldeep Dubey from Indore (Madhya  more..

Chanchal

Mobile: +91 9895490866
Location: Uttar Pradesh, Online (Mesaieed)
Qualification: BA programme (geography and Economics)

Experience: # skill -good command in Ms-office excel java my sql programming language - good proficiency in hindi and english -  more..

Manoj

Mobile: +91 91884 77559
Location: Tamil Nadu, Online (Mesaieed)
Qualification: B.E Mechatronics

Experience: - 3 years of experience in training strategy design and marketing team - Adobe figma canva leonaro ai are the  more..

Naimesh

Mobile: +91 9446600368
Location: Ahmedabad, Online (Mesaieed)
Qualification: Graduate

Experience: Adobe creative suite Html wordpress  more..

Juraij

Mobile: +91 91884 77559
Location: Malappuram, Online (Mesaieed)
Qualification: B.E Computer Science and Engineering

Experience: completed 6 month apprenticeship in python fullstack developer front end in html5 css3 bootstrap javascript ReactJS and back end in  more..

SAI

Mobile: +91 91884 77559
Location: Chennai, Online (Mesaieed)
Qualification: Bsc Costume Designing & Fashion Technology

Experience: Skills: Fashion illustration Adobe Illustrator Adobe Photoshop Logo design Poster design Video Editing Reach Fashion Studio Sketching Experience : I  more..

Shweta

Mobile: +91 9446600368
Location: Maharashtra, Online (Mesaieed)
Qualification: MBA

Experience: Experienced software tester with 6 months of internship and 2 years of professional experience skilled in manual testing automation testing  more..

Madhulekha

Mobile: +91 98474 90866
Location: West Bengal, Online (Mesaieed)
Qualification: Graduate

Experience: Imparting training on English Communication Personality development and interview skill content writing Placements Business Leads Generation   more..

Yuvraj

Mobile: +91 9446600368
Location: Uttar Pradesh, Online (Mesaieed)
Qualification: Pursuing Graduation

Experience: Data analytics SQL POWER BI MS Excel MS Office Many English debates and sports achievements H1B Visa project using SQL  more..

Sandeep

Mobile: +91 9895490866
Location: Noida, Online (Mesaieed)
Qualification: Mca

Experience: Python Django +php laravelApplication for Python Django  more..

Nandhini

Mobile: +91 89210 61945
Location: Tamil Nadu, Online (Mesaieed)
Qualification: B.E(CSE)

Experience: I am a skilled Django developer with [X years] of experience in building high-quality web applications My expertise includes developing  more..

Prabhat

Mobile: +91 89210 61945
Location: Uttar Pradesh, Online (Mesaieed)
Qualification: MCA

Experience: A software engineer skilled in DevOps proficient in the LAMP stack Node js and various CI CD tools Experienced in  more..

Rahul

Mobile: +91 89210 61945
Location: Uttarakhand, Online (Mesaieed)
Qualification: Graduate

Experience: I know full stack WordPress development and I can handle even the most critical things I know HTML CSS and  more..

Saurav

Mobile: +91 9446600368
Location: JP Nagar, Bangalore, Online (Mesaieed)
Qualification: Diploma (CTech) in Animation and Design

Experience: 5 years of experience in design and animation Proficiency in Adobe Photoshop Illustrator Premiere Pro Flash or Animate CC Aftereffects  more..

SARAN

Mobile: +91 91884 77559
Location: Chennai, Online (Mesaieed)
Qualification: BE

Experience: Software testing manual testing Automation testing selenium webdriverApplication for Software Testing  more..

Sanjay

Mobile: +91 9446600368
Location: Mumbai, Online (Mesaieed)
Qualification: Btech

Experience: Almost 6 years experience in nodejs angular reactjs nextjs aws python etcApplication for Node JS  more..

JITHIN

Mobile: +91 9446600368
Location: Ernakulam, Online (Mesaieed)
Qualification: BCA

Experience: App development Ui design web design Worked as Junior assistant at manappuram finance for last 5 months  more..

krishna

Mobile: +91 8301010866
Location: Andhra Pradesh, Online (Mesaieed)
Qualification: B.Tech

Experience: I possess a diverse set of skills in the cybersecurity domain including proficiency with tools like Nessus Burp Suite OpenVAS  more..

sayali

Mobile: +91 89210 61945
Location: Maharashtra, Online (Mesaieed)
Qualification: BE Computer

Experience: Technical Skills:  Proficient in networking concepts protocols and Windows Linux operating systems  Familiar with security tools like firewalls  more..

Anil

Mobile: +91 8301010866
Location: Telangana, Online (Mesaieed)
Qualification: B.Tech. - Computer Science Engineering

Experience: Python Django PostgreSQL MySQL RESTful API Pandas WebSockets Redis ORM JSON github postman Api development  more..

Ripam

Mobile: +91 89210 61945
Location: West Bengal, Online (Mesaieed)
Qualification: MCA

Experience: Python Full Stack development MySQL | Resume for   more..

Shalini

Mobile: +91 98474 90866
Location: Raipur Chhattisgarh , Online (Mesaieed)
Qualification: Bs.c+interior design

Experience: I have 4 years experience in interior field I know about modular furniture & carpentry work both I know sketchup  more..

Muhammad

Mobile: +91 9895490866
Location: Kerala, Online (Mesaieed)
Qualification: BTech

Experience: Completed 6 month internship in software testing field |   more..

Vipitha

Mobile: +91 8301010866
Location: Palakkad , Online (Mesaieed)
Qualification: Iti

Experience: I year experience in computer operator and programming assistant   more..

Ankita

Mobile: +91 9446600368
Location: Maharashtra, Online (Mesaieed)
Qualification: B.TECH

Experience: Skills: SDLC STLC Manual testing SQL HTML CSS Basics of Selenium SCRUM Basics of Java White Box Testing Black box  more..

Arnav

Mobile: +91 89210 61945
Location: , Online (Mesaieed)
Qualification: BTech

Experience: python java django machine-learning data science Dbms | Resume for   more..

SHIDHI

Mobile: +91 98474 90866
Location: Bihar, Online (Mesaieed)
Qualification: B tech

Experience: I have 1 2 years of experience as a Manual Test Engineer I have good knowledge of writing test cases  more..

Sowmya

Mobile: +91 98474 90866
Location: Karnataka, Online (Mesaieed)
Qualification: M.tech

Experience: Siem IBM Qradar malware analysis host analysis wireshark ips ids firewall  more..

Manisha

Mobile: +91 91884 77559
Location: Uttarakhand, Online (Mesaieed)
Qualification: MCA

Experience: Java python Experience of 14 years in remote sensing  more..

Viswanathan

Mobile: +91 9895490866
Location: Coimbatore, Online (Mesaieed)
Qualification: BSC CS

Experience: Intern at Bluekode Solutions as a python developer Worked with Django and Django Rest Framework Application for Python Django  more..

Sayandip

Mobile: +91 9446600368
Location: West Bengal, Online (Mesaieed)
Qualification: BCA

Experience: Motivated test engineer seeking to leverage technical Expertise and ensure the quality of the software defectless Have full knowledge of  more..

Boomika

Mobile: +91 98474 90866
Location: Chennai , Online (Mesaieed)
Qualification: BE - computer science and engineering

Experience: Python (Basic and advanced) oops GUI SQl basic of HTML and c programming Application for Python Django  more..

Bocha

Mobile: +91 89210 61945
Location: Odisha, Online (Mesaieed)
Qualification: B.Tech

Experience: I create high quality content of seo which engages audience and reach the target in ranking   more..

Gayatri

Mobile: +91 9446600368
Location: Burhanpur, MP, Online (Mesaieed)
Qualification: M.E(CSE)

Experience: 1 Manual Testing 3 years 2 API testing 2 years 3 SQL 2 years 4 Agile & jira 3 years  more..

MUHAMMED

Mobile: +91 91884 77559
Location: Kerala, Online (Mesaieed)
Qualification: BCA

Experience: Java C C++ Python Experienced in Android app development   more..

Monigha

Mobile: +91 89210 61945
Location: Tamil Nadu, Online (Mesaieed)
Qualification: B.sc(C.S)

Experience: core java selenium manual and automation testing git jira and jenkins and sql  more..

Success Stories

The enviable salary packages and track record of our previous students are the proof of our excellence. Please go through our students' reviews about our training methods and faculty and compare it to the recorded video classes that most of the other institutes offer. See for yourself how TechnoMaster is truly unique.

Photos of Training / Internships

Internship/projects in mesaieed
Internship/projects in mesaieed
Internship/projects in mesaieed
Internship/projects in mesaieed
Internship/projects in mesaieed
Internship/projects in mesaieed
Internship/projects in mesaieed
Internship/projects in mesaieed
Internship/projects in mesaieed
Internship/projects in mesaieed
Internship/projects in mesaieed
Internship/projects in mesaieed

Trained more than 10000+ students who trust Nestsoft TechnoMaster

Get Your Personal Trainer